In the wake of her first Scary Movie, Faris gravitated toward comedies, appearing in The Hot Chick (2002), Waiting¿ (2005) and My Super Ex-Girlfriend (2006). But she also added small roles in more serious fare to her résumé -- including Lost in Translation and Brokeback Mountain -- along with a recurring role on "Friends."
In 2008, Faris embraced her blondeness for The House Bunny, portraying a 27-year-old Playboy playmate who reinvents herself as a sorority house mother when she gets kicked out of the Playboy Mansion for being too old.
